Arch Linux Docker Tutorial

Arch Linux Docker Tutorial

Docker è una piattaforma di containerizzazione che supporta l'edificio, la gestione e la gestione facile delle applicazioni. Il contenitore Docker raggruppa i suoi file di configurazione, software e librerie, in modo tale che ciascun contenitore sia isolato da altri contenitori. La cosa buona dei contenitori è che possono condividere risorse nonostante siano isolate, rendendole una migliore alternativa della virtualizzazione. Inoltre, un sistema host può eseguire più contenitori Docker.

Questa guida si concentra sulla comprensione di come iniziare con Docker su Arch Linux. Discuteremo come installare Docker e configurarlo per le distribuzioni Linux basate sull'arco.

Iniziare con Docker su Arch Linux

Quando si installa Docker, è possibile scegliere lo sviluppo o la versione stabile. In questo tutorial, lavoreremo con la versione stabile, la versione ufficiale consigliata per gli utenti.

Installazione di Docker

Inizia aggiornando il repository software del sistema utilizzando il comando seguente:

$ sudo pacman -syu



Una volta aggiornato il repository, installiamo Docker utilizzando Pacman dal repository ufficiale.

$ sudo pacman -s docker



Quando viene richiesto di consentire l'installazione di procedere, premere Y.

Con Docker installato, dobbiamo iniziare il suo demone usando il SystemCtl comando come mostrato di seguito:

$ sudo systemctl avvia docker.servizio


Verificare che Docker sia in esecuzione utilizzando l'opzione di stato come mostrato di seguito:

$ sudo systemctl status docker.servizio



Il comando precedente avvia Docker solo ogni volta che si desidera usarlo. Tuttavia, è possibile impostare il demone Docker per iniziare al tempo di avvio utilizzando il comando Abilita, come mostrato di seguito:

$ sudo systemctl abilita docker.servizio



Docker richiede i privilegi sudo per eseguirlo. Pertanto, dobbiamo aggiungere un utente al gruppo Docker per evitare di dover eseguire il root ogni volta che è necessario eseguirlo.

Aggiungi l'account utente corrente al gruppo Docker utilizzando il comando seguente:

$ sudo usermod -ag docker $ utente


Inserisci la tua password per autorizzare l'utente che aggiungi al gruppo Docker. È necessario disconnettersi per le modifiche da effetto.

Inoltre, puoi verificare che Docker sia in esecuzione eseguendo Hello-World.

$ Docker Run Hello-World


Docker cercherà l'immagine Ciao mondo, E se non trovato, lo tirerà dal hub Docker.

L'output dovrebbe restituire un messaggio che conferma che l'installazione ha avuto successo e che Docker funziona correttamente.


Ora puoi utilizzare i comandi Docker per creare e gestire le tue applicazioni.

Vediamo i seguenti comandi docker comuni e cosa fanno:

    1. Docker Run: Utilizzato quando si desidera creare ed eseguire un contenitore
    2. Docker Start: Usato quando si desidera avviare un contenitore fermato
    3. Docker Stop: Utilizzato per fermare un contenitore
    4. Volume Docker Crea: Utilizzato quando si desidera creare un volume per il contenitore
    5. Docker RM: Utilizzato quando si desidera rimuovere un contenitore
    6. Docker PS: Utilizzato per monitorare un contenitore controllando il suo stato per vedere i contenitori in esecuzione
    7. Immagini Docker: Utilizzato quando si controllano le immagini che si trovano sul tuo sistema
    8. Docker Pull: Utilizzato quando si desidera scaricare un'immagine da Docker Hub ma non vuoi eseguirla

Conclusione

Questa guida ha offerto una guida pratica per iniziare con Docker su Arch Linux. Abbiamo visto come installare Docker, avviare il demone, aggiungere un utente al gruppo Docker e i vari comandi che puoi utilizzare con Docker. Spero che ora tu abbia una migliore comprensione e base per l'uso di Docker su Arch Linux.